Responsibilities for this Administrative Assistant job include: • Responsible for scheduling appointments, giving information to callers, making travel arrangements and otherwise relieving officials
of clerical work and minor administrative and business detail Set up and maintain paper and electronic filing systems for records, correspondence, and other material • Answer office telephone and give information to callers, take messages, or transfer calls to appropriate individuals • Locate and attach appropriate files to incoming correspondence requiring replies • Greet office visitors and
handle their inquiries or direct them to the appropriate person based on their needs • Open, read, route, and distribute incoming mail or other materials and answer routine letters • Complete forms in accordance with company procedures • Review work done by others to check for correct spelling and grammar, ensure that company format policies are followed, and recommend revisions as needed • Compose,
type, and distribute meeting notes, routine correspondence, and reports Qualifications: • Must have Associate's Degree or 2 - 3 years work experience in the field or in a related area • Proficiency in Microsoft Office, with demonstrated expertise in Word, Excel and PowerPoint • Strong attention to detail and follow - up skills Pay for this position is $ 15.00 / hr plus overtime as needed.

(a) Document a minimum
of twenty - four hours
of academic preparation or board approved continuing education coursework in counselor supervision training including training six hours in each area as follows: (i) Assessment, evaluation and remediation which includes initial, formative and summative assessment
of supervisee knowledge, skills and self - awareness; components
of evaluation e.g. evaluation criteria and expectations, supervisory procedures, methods for monitoring (both direct and indirect observation) supervisee performance, formal and informal feedback mechanisms, and evaluation processes (both summative and formative), and processes and procedures for remediation
of supervisee skills, knowledge, and personal effectiveness and self - awareness; (ii) Counselor development which includes models
of supervision, learning models, stages
of development and transitions in supervisee / supervisor development, knowledge and skills related to supervision intervention options, awareness
of individual differences and learning styles
of supervisor and supervisee, awareness and acknowledgement
of cultural differences and multicultural competencies needed by supervisors, recognition
of relational dynamics in the supervisory relationship, and awareness
of the developmental process
of the supervisory relationship itself; (iii) Management and administration which includes organizational processes and procedures for recordkeeping, reporting, monitoring
of supervisee's cases, collaboration, research and evaluation; agency or institutional policies and procedures for
handling emergencies, case assignment and case management, roles and
responsibilities of supervisors and supervisees, and expectations
of supervisory process within the institution or agency; institutional processes for managing multiple roles
of supervisors, and summative and formative evaluation processes; and (iv) Professional
responsibilities which includes ethical and legal issues in supervision includes dual relationships, competence, due process in evaluation, informed consent,
types of supervisor liability, privileged communication, consultation, etc.; regulatory issues include Ohio laws governing the practice
of counseling and counseling supervision, professional standards and credentialing processes in counseling, reimbursement eligibility and procedures, and related institutional or agency procedures.
